Blanca Figuerola is a scholar working on Oceanography, Global and Planetary Change and Ocean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Blanca Figuerola has authored 36 papers receiving a total of 511 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 24 papers in Oceanography, 22 papers in Global and Planetary Change and 12 papers in Ocean Engineering. Recurrent topics in Blanca Figuerola’s work include Marine Biology and Ecology Research (21 papers), Marine Ecology and Invasive Species (17 papers) and Marine Biology and Environmental Chemistry (12 papers). Blanca Figuerola is often cited by papers focused on Marine Biology and Ecology Research (21 papers), Marine Ecology and Invasive Species (17 papers) and Marine Biology and Environmental Chemistry (12 papers). Blanca Figuerola collaborates with scholars based in Spain, United Kingdom and Australia. Blanca Figuerola's co-authors include Conxita Àvila, Carlos Angulo‐Preckler, Juan Moles, Laura Núñez‐Pons, Huw J. Griffiths, Javier Cristobo, Catherine Waller, Toni Monleón-Getino, Manuel Ballesteros and Anna Sànchez‐Vidal and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, The Science of The Total Environment and Scientific Reports.
